Habitat: Intertidal, shoreline rocks Natural History Notes: Colonies of thousands of individuals can be found in the intertidal. Characteristics: The shell grows to 16 mm and is usually ash-gray to white with bands of brown or black, or mostly black-brown with gray bands. Sometimes shades of orange-brown are present. The operculum is orange-brown, becoming translucent towards the margins, and is round and multispiraled. The apex of the shell is often eroded. Three spiral cords cross coarse axial ribs on each whorl forming small nodules.
